'the education board of THE DISfRIOT OF WANGANUI. IN pursuance of " The School Committees Election Act, 1891," it is hereby notified that the Annual Meeting of Householders in each School District, in the district of the above Board, for the purpose of receiving the Annual Report of the Committee for the past year, and of electing a new Committee for the ensuing year, will be held on MONDAY, 28rd April, 1894, at the hour of 8 p.m. Where not otherwise specially mentioned herein, the place of meeting will be the School House in each district. The number of Committee to be elected in the School Districts mentioned in the First Schedule hereto is seven ; in those mentioned in the Second Schedule hereto five. The householders in each School District are hereby required to send, in writing, by post or delivery, so as to be delivered to the respective Chairmen of the several School Committees, not later than 8 o'clock in the evening of April 16th, 1894, the names of persons, being resident householders, nominated by them for election, to serve upon the Committee for the year next ensuing. Each nomination shall be signed by the proposer, and by the candidate, and shall be in the followiug form, or to tho effect thereof : — To the Chairman of the School Committee. I, the undersigued, hereby nominate (Christian name and surname of Candidate) for election as a mem« her of the above School Committee for the ensuing year. (Signature of Nominator) I hereby consent to the above nomination. (Signature of Candidate) Dated April — , 1894. FIRST SCHEDULE. Campbelltown, Foxton, Ovoua Bridge. SECOND SCHEDULE. Carnarvon, Moutoa. W. J.
